Lake Wallowa


What a view! We spent last week in Oregon. Annette had told me of this place and said she wanted to go back to see it. It is only 4 1/2 hours from home. We stayed at an outstanding B&B and enjoyed the beautiful area with Annette's brother Stan and his wife Terri. This lake is at the 4200 foot level and the Tram leaves you at the top of the area at 8150 feet. The restaurant in the picture is the highest restauant in the Northwest. The food was great and the prices were very reasonable. One of the tourists we met at the top said that this had been on their "Bucket List" for a while and I told her it should be on everyone's list. We will certainly go back. There are about three miles of trails around the top of Mt. Howard and we only did about a third of those. We would like to see the other side of the mountain. In the bottom picture you can see the mountain to the left. That is where the tramway goes. It is a fifteen minute ride and lots of views to go with it.
